    We were ready to add a dog to the family and knew we wanted a Doodle (original, I know). We tracked…read morea few rescue sites but nothing came up in our area that matched our family dynamic. We finally made the decision to go through a breeder and began extensive research. We reviewed every breeder within a 4 hour driving distance of Charlotte. Temperament was most important, followed by size and cost. We originally set a budget of $1,500 but quickly reaalized that kept us in the backyard breeder category. Don't get me wrong. We visited one of these breeders and her new puppies. Her home was gorgeous and her dogs were well cared for but she lacked the proven track record we were hoping for. We spoke to a few more breeders but I wasn't happy with the inconsistency in litters. Many breeders were just breeding multiple dogs and they were coming out different sizes, with a variety of temperaments and coats. Again, I didn't want surprises. Long story short, we came upon Doosouth and although they were priced outside of our original budget we decided the extra cost was worth the quality. The things I liked off the bat: *Ed was very informative and happy to answer all of my questIons via phone. We spoke multiple times and he was always accommodating. *They've been in operation for over 13 years and breed multigenerational Labradoodles - and JUST labradoodles. *He was one of the few breeders who let us come out to meet both the mom and dad and get a peek of the pups. They hadn't had their first round of shots yet so we couldn't interact with them. *The price ranges between $1,850- 2,150. Although it's not the lowest around, it's very fair and competitive. *The kennel facility they have on their property was well organized and they seem to genuinely care about their dogs. After our initial visit we were satisfied and put down a deposit. In 2 weeks we go back to pick out and take home our new pup. Update to follow!
